Designing User-centered Interactive Decision Support for Financial Advisors

In the rapidly evolving financial industry, decision support systems (DSS) play a crucial role in helping financial advisors make informed choices. Designing these systems with a user-centered approach ensures they are effective, intuitive, and aligned with the needs of financial professionals.

Understanding User-Centered Design

User-centered design (UCD) focuses on involving end-users throughout the development process. For financial advisors, this means understanding their workflows, challenges, and preferences to create decision support tools that enhance their productivity and decision quality.

Key Principles of Designing for Financial Advisors

  • Empathy: Conduct interviews and observations to understand advisors’ daily tasks.
  • Usability: Ensure the system is easy to navigate with minimal training.
  • Relevance: Present only pertinent information to avoid overload.
  • Flexibility: Allow customization to fit different advising styles.
  • Transparency: Clearly explain how recommendations are generated.

Designing Interactive Features

Interactive decision support tools should facilitate active engagement. Features such as real-time data visualization, scenario analysis, and intuitive input forms empower advisors to explore options dynamically.

Scenario Analysis and Simulations

Allow advisors to simulate different financial scenarios and see potential outcomes instantly. This interactivity supports better risk assessment and client communication.

Personalization and Customization

Enable users to tailor dashboards, set preferences, and prioritize information. Personalization increases system relevance and user satisfaction.

Implementing User Feedback and Testing

Continuous feedback from financial advisors during development ensures the system remains aligned with their needs. Usability testing and iterative improvements are essential for creating effective decision support tools.
